# PosematchAndRecognition
实现基于双目的十个动作识别
##运行说明
程序都是用vs2013+opencv2.4.9.opencv已打包在内
在matchAndRecognition里面训练文件夹是我整理好的图片数据
Script文件夹是python文件,里面HumanActionRecognitionTrain.py是整个的训练文件,HumanActionRecognitionPredictAll.py是python全部图片的识别文件。Subm里面有一个全部文件的识别结果。
Out文件夹是c++每一张图片的识别结果。
主要程序在main文件夹里面。里面MODE改为MATCH问匹配,给为RECOGNITION为识别。
改下面这句话就可了。
define MODE RECOGNITION //两种模式,MATCH为选择去匹配获取深度图,RECOGNITION为识别
cnn1.dumped是c++识别使用的训练好的模型和权重文件。
whole_model.h5是python识别使用的训练好的模型和权重文件。
Python程序是基于keras框架写的。所以要配置环境。环境配置参考
http://keras-cn.readthedocs.io/en/latest/getting_started/keras_windows/。
script里面是Python使用keras训练和测试的程序
使用的网络是vgg16
c++使用了keras_model.cc程序去调用keras模型,这里完全没有优化,加载网络和前向传递非常慢.
效果
![avatar](1.jpg)
![avatar](2.png)
![avatar](3.png)
![avatar](https://profile-avatar.csdnimg.cn/554c939cfade481faacd75fffe0bdc52_cs1395293598.jpg!1)
梦回阑珊
- 粉丝: 5715
- 资源: 1748
最新资源
- 基于Python的学生会管理系统后端开发设计源码
- Comsol HM耦合模型与MATLAB裂缝函数在岩石水力压裂损伤模拟中的应用,基于COMSOL的HM耦合模型与MATLAB裂缝函数模拟水力压裂岩石损伤与裂隙扩展,comsol水力压裂岩石损伤耦合,裂
- 基于C++的图书借阅系统QT界面设计源码
- 基于Java语言的简单打分app设计源码
- 基于COMSOL两相流模型模拟静水动水条件下的注浆过程,基于COMSOL两相流模型模拟静水动水条件下的注浆过程,comsol两相流模型,静水动水条件下注浆模拟 ,关键词:Comsol两相流模型;静水
- 基于Expo框架的Tsx医疗APP前端设计源码
- 基于Vue和JavaScript的HTML门户网站设计源码
- 基于遗传算法和模态置信准则的振动传感器优化布置策略-实现成本效益最大化与系统可靠性的提升,基于遗传算法和模态置信准则的振动传感器优化布置策略-实现成本效益最大化与系统可靠性的提升,基于模态置信准则
- 基于Vue框架的报表填报系统设计源码
- 六轴机器人仿真与自制轨迹规划系统:姿态插补与关节及笛卡尔空间轨迹规划的深度解析,六轴机器人仿真与自制轨迹规划系统:姿态插补与关节及笛卡尔空间轨迹规划技术解析,六轴机器人仿真轨迹规划姿态插补关节空间轨迹
- 基于JavaScript的红色知识图谱项目源码及配套资源
- 基于C#开发的web2投票系统设计源码
- 基于DSP28335控制的先进三相交错双向DCDC变换器技术探究,DSP28335三相交错双向DCDC变换器技术细节解析与实践应用,基于DSP28335的三相交错双向DCDC变器 ,基于DSP2833
- 基于Java、Vue、JavaScript、HTML、Shell的综合性人口数据库管理系统设计源码
- 基于Java和Vue的德育素质评价系统设计源码
- 基于JavaScript与Java技术的唱跳rap篮球主题应用设计源码
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
![feedback](https://img-home.csdnimg.cn/images/20220527035711.png)
![feedback](https://img-home.csdnimg.cn/images/20220527035711.png)
![feedback-tip](https://img-home.csdnimg.cn/images/20220527035111.png)